Job Summary:
The IPQC Inspector is responsible for monitoring and ensuring the quality of products during the manufacturing process in a plastic injection molding environment. This role focuses on in-process inspection, defect detection, and compliance with quality standards to maintain product reliability and customer satisfaction.
Key Responsibilities:
- Conduct in-process inspections at specified intervals during production.
- Verify product dimensions and specifications using appropriate measuring tools (calipers, micrometers, gauges, etc.).
- Monitor molding parameters to ensure they meet approved settings and quality requirements.
- Perform visual inspection for surface defects (short shot, flash, sink marks, burn marks, etc.).
- Record inspection results in IPQC check sheets and quality reports.
- Communicate non-conformities immediately to production and QA supervisor for corrective action.
- Segregate and label non-conforming products for proper disposition.
- Ensure compliance with work instructions, SOPs, and quality standards (ISO, customer requirements).
- Support line clearance and start-up approval before production runs.
- Participate in root cause analysis and assist in implementing corrective and preventive actions (CAPA).
- Maintain cleanliness and orderliness in the inspection area and ensure proper handling of measuring instruments.

Key Performance Indicators (KPIs):
- Accuracy of inspection reports and data recording.
- Compliance with inspection schedules and frequency.
- Number of defects detected in-process vs. after production (early detection rate).
- Timeliness in reporting non-conformities to prevent further defects.
- Reduction in customer complaints and internal rejections related to in-process inspection.
